SPECtrum:FREQuency:WINDow:TYPE
Window functions are multiplied with the input values and thus can improve the spect-
rum analysis display.
Parameter:
<WindowFunction> RECTangular | HAMMing | HANNing | BLACkmanharris |
FLATtop
RECTangular
The rectangular window has high frequency accuracy with thin
spectral lines, but with increased noise. Use this function prefer-
ably with pulse response tests where start and end values are
zero.
HAMMing
The Hamming window has higher noise level inside the spect-
rum than Hann or Blackman, but smaller than the rectangular
window. The width of the spectral lines is thinner than the other
bell-shaped functions. Use this window to measure amplitudes
of a periodical signal precisely.
HANNing
The noise level within the spectrum is reduced and the width of
the spectral lines enlarges. Use this window to measure amplitu-
des of a periodical signal precisely.
BLACkmanharris
In the Blackman window the amplitudes can be measured very
precisely. However, determining the frequency is more difficult.
Use this window to measure amplitudes of a periodical signal
precisely.
FLATtop
The flat top window has low amplitude measurement errors but
a poor frequency resolution. Use this window for accurate sin-
gle-tone measurements and for measurement of amplitudes of
sinusoidal frequency components.
SPECtrum:FREQuency:MAGNitude:SCALe <MagnitudeScale>
Defines the scaling unit of the y-axis.
Parameter:
<MagnitudeScale> LINear | DBM | DBV
LINear
Linear scaling, displays the RMS value of the voltage.
DBM
Logarithmic scaling, related to 1 mW.
DBV
Logarithmic scaling, related to 1 V
